Maintenance Programs

Intervals aligned to asset condition and operating needs

Final scope depends on OEM guidance, contractual requirements, site procedures and equipment history.

Routine

Operational Inspection

Visual condition, alarms, housekeeping, obvious damage and abnormal indications.

Quarterly

Targeted PM

Selected equipment inspection, connections, filters, auxiliary systems and trend review.

Semiannual

Expanded Assessment

Broader inspection and selected tests based on equipment and site history.

Annual

Planned Outage Work

Defined preventive maintenance, testing and documented deficiencies.

Long-Term

Lifecycle Planning

Condition trends, component strategy and future outage recommendations.

Typical Project

Combiner Box Corrective Repair

A documented response to damaged components, overheating, insulation concerns or failed field circuits.

IsolationInspectionRepairTesting

Assessment

Identify affected circuits, visible damage, thermal evidence and surrounding conditions.

Repair Plan

Define parts, field wiring, isolation requirements and return-to-service criteria.

Verification

Complete selected electrical checks and verify restored circuit condition.

Closeout

Photos, readings, repaired components and recommendations for related equipment.
